Introduction The mobile ad hoc network (MANET) is composed of a number of mobile nodes which can communicate with each other through multiple wireless links without the help of a wired infrastructure. Because a wireless link is more restricted in its capacity than a wired link, the efficient utilization of wireless links is one of the important issues in wireless networs, especially in the MANET. The network coding is one of the mechanisms that can increase wireless network capacity [1]. In this draft, we describe how the DSR Options header has to be extended to support the network coding capability. 3. Extensions on DSR Options Header 3.1 Extensions on DSR Route Request Option The Route Request option in the DSR Options header is extended as follows: 0 1 2 3 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 2 3 4 5 6 7 8 9 0 1 +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| Option Type | Opt Data Len | Identification |C| Pt|N| +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| Target Address |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| Address[1] |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| Address[2] |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| ... |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 | Address[n] | +-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+-+ Ahn Expires June 13, 2016 [Page 3] Internet-Draft DSR Extensions for Network Coding CapabilityDecember 2015 IP fields: the same as described in [2] Route Request fields: the same as described in [3] except for the N bit N The Network Coding bit to indicate whether a MANET node can be involved in the network coding activities or not. If N bit is 1, the nodes belonging to the source-to-destination route have to turn on the network coding capability. The default value of the N bit is 0. 4. Other Considerations TBD.
